ai软件慢,AI软件运行缓慢背后的原因及解决方案

🏷️ nowgoal365live score 📅 2025-08-08 11:30:35 👤 admin 👀 3671 ⭐ 426
ai软件慢,AI软件运行缓慢背后的原因及解决方案

AI软件运行缓慢的原因解决AI软件运行缓慢的方案越来越多的AI软件走进我们的生活,在实际应用过程中,我们发现AI软件存在一个普遍问题——运行缓慢,本文将深入剖析AI软件运行缓慢的原因,并提出相应的解决方案。

AI软件运行缓慢的原因1、算法复杂度高

AI软件的核心是算法,算法复杂度高会导致软件运行缓慢,深度学习算法在处理大量数据时,计算量巨大,需要消耗大量时间,一些算法在优化过程中需要迭代多次,也会导致运行速度变慢。

2、资源占用大

AI软件在运行过程中,需要消耗大量的计算资源,包括CPU、内存、硬盘等,当系统资源不足时,软件运行速度会受到影响,部分AI软件在处理大规模数据时,可能会占用大量内存,导致系统出现卡顿现象。

3、硬件性能不足

AI软件对硬件性能要求较高,如果硬件配置较低,将直接影响软件运行速度,CPU主频、内存容量、显卡性能等因素都会对AI软件的运行速度产生影响。

4、数据处理效率低

AI软件在处理数据时,可能会遇到数据量过大、数据格式不统一等问题,导致数据处理效率低下,部分AI软件在处理数据时,需要进行大量的特征提取和降维操作,这些操作也会消耗大量时间。

5、软件优化不足

部分AI软件在开发过程中,对软件优化工作做得不够,导致软件在运行过程中存在大量冗余代码、低效算法等问题,这些问题都会导致软件运行速度变慢。

解决AI软件运行缓慢的方案1、优化算法

针对算法复杂度高的问题,可以通过以下方式进行优化:

(1)选择合适的算法:针对不同的应用场景,选择适合的算法可以降低计算复杂度。

(2)算法并行化:将算法分解为多个子任务,利用多线程或多进程并行计算,提高算法运行速度。

(3)算法优化:对现有算法进行优化,降低计算复杂度,提高算法效率。

2、提高硬件性能

(1)升级CPU:选择高性能CPU,提高计算速度。

(2)增加内存:提高内存容量,减少内存访问冲突,提高数据处理效率。

(3)使用高性能显卡:利用GPU加速计算,提高算法运行速度。

3、提高数据处理效率

(1)优化数据存储格式:选择高效的数据存储格式,降低数据读取时间。

(2)数据预处理:对数据进行预处理,提高数据处理效率。

(3)数据缓存:将常用数据缓存到内存中,减少磁盘访问次数。

4、软件优化

(1)代码优化:对软件代码进行优化,去除冗余代码,提高代码执行效率。

(2)算法优化:针对算法进行优化,降低计算复杂度。

(3)模块化设计:将软件分解为多个模块,提高代码可维护性。

AI软件运行缓慢是影响用户体验的重要因素,通过对算法、硬件、数据处理和软件优化等方面的优化,可以有效提高AI软件的运行速度,在今后的AI软件开发过程中,我们应该注重软件性能的优化,为用户提供更好的使用体验。

相关推荐 ✨

约彩365官方下载安装 怎么查看自己的微博ip属地:详细教程
365bet苹果app Nikon D700評測報告實拍照片

Nikon D700評測報告實拍照片

📅 07-25 👀 3185
365bet苹果app 重影特效app下载

重影特效app下载

📅 07-12 👀 3962
365bet苹果app 电脑上百度网盘下载的文件在哪里